Starting today, BA will rank each league's Top 20 prospects. I will paste them all in this thread. Subscribers can read scouting reports for each player.

Here is their first list - the Arizona Rookie League (not to be confused with the AZ Fall League).

To qualify for a league list, starting pitchers need to have 1/3 of an inning for each team game; relievers must have 20 appearances for full-season leagues or 10 appearances in short-season leagues. Hitters must have one plate appearance per team game. Players may qualify for more than one league list, and anyone who was rookie-eligible to begin the season can make a list, even if they exhaust their rookie eligibility during the season.

tj (Boston, MA): I was really surprised not to see Greg Bird or Peter O'Brien on the list. The league seems very deep with prospects this year. Is it a product of that or are there concerns about handling MLB velocity/ strikeouts/ position concerns? It seems pretty impressive that a 20 year old could hit 20 HR and have an OBP of .428 over a full season.

J.J. Cooper: I expected Bird would make this list, and I did find some proponents of putting him on here, but I was surprised how many scouts are skeptical about his long-term prospects. Even with those 20 home runs, there were a whole lot of questions about his power potential. Several scouts and managers noted that 8 of his 20 HR came at Greenville, implying that while it's impressive that he can go the other way with some power, they were cheapies over Greenville's Green Monster. Guys who like him see him as a Lyle Overbay type who hits for average with gap power. Guys who don't like him think he'll hit for average and draw some walks but without the power you want from a first baseman. There were also a lot of concerns about his defense at first base with some guys giving him average grades and others saying he's below average over there.
